Output 7123afd120d8830cee24c83fdeae09dfc16592f83bf555ffee160d0695871799:1

value
2300324
script pubkey
OP_0 OP_PUSHBYTES_20 28d23517e5a214823da304d19db7123b84437e98
address
ltc1q9rfr29l95g2gy0drqngemdcj8wzyxl5cnr2je0
transaction
7123afd120d8830cee24c83fdeae09dfc16592f83bf555ffee160d0695871799
spent
true